Output dccbaa6f7723d588034ed810fb1b8312bef88bbb4784a80d02b02e1a251d9a7c:5

value
5140000
script pubkey
OP_0 OP_PUSHBYTES_20 b5d236be8b9ffce505d113495898720854f91e5a
address
bc1qkhfrd05tnl7w2pw3zdy43xrjpp20j8j6dnqyt7
transaction
dccbaa6f7723d588034ed810fb1b8312bef88bbb4784a80d02b02e1a251d9a7c
confirmations
187668
spent
true